About Augustin Pajou

1730–1809France

Pajou was born into a family of sculptors and was among the most successful artists of his generation. He received many royal and public commissions as a favorite of Louis XVI's mistress, Madame du Barry. He was also a famed portraitist, which allowed him to continue to find clientele after the Revolution. French sculptor and draughtsman. Comment on works: Sculptor; Mythology, Portraits, history
